MBU trustees approve five-year site plan, view proposed 20-year plan
May 22, 2008
Missouri Baptist University Trustees unanimously approved a dynamic five-year site plan at their regularly scheduled meeting May 22.
The plan calls for a range of strategic advances on MBU’s 68-acre West St. Louis County campus including the addition of apartment-style student housing, more academic facilities, along with the University’s current capital campaign venture to construct a 30,000-sq-.foot Sports and Recreation Complex.
The plan, submitted by St.-Louis-based Ittner Architects, also includes various campus-wide aesthetic enhancements—from infrastructure alterations to the addition of outdoor art fixtures located throughout campus.
The Trustees also viewed a proposed 20-year site plan. That document builds on the five-year plan in an effort to further maximize the overall effectiveness of the MBU campus. Both plans feature key components of the Leadership in Energy and Environmental Design (LEED), a nationally accepted benchmark for the design, construction and performance of environmentally sustainable buildings.

In other news:
• Trustees approved a number of capital improvement projects slated to occur over the summer. Such enhancements include an overhaul to the general Chemistry lab, a new campus emergency notification system and the replacement of lighting along University trails.
• Terry Dale Cruse, who previously served as Director of Admissions, has been promoted to Dean of Enrollment Services. The new position was created in April to streamline efforts for undergraduate enrollment, new student recruitment, retention and financial services.
• Humes and Barrington, L.L.P., a certified public accounting firm based in Kirkwood, Mo., was selected to complete MBU’s 2008-2009 financial aid audit. The University has consulted with Humes and Barrington for more than two decades.
• Trustees approved a host of resolutions of appreciation for benefactors who have donated to the University during the last quarter. Specifically, resolutions were presented to President’s Club members, who have donated more than $1,000 to MBU during the past year, and Enterprise Rent-A-Car for its contribution to the Sports and Recreation Complex. Mr. and Mrs. Bud Waite and Fee Fee Baptist Church were recognized as President's Club Lifetime Members for contributing more than $100,000 to the University.

Missouri Baptist University is a premier Christian university in Saint Louis, offering graduate and undergraduate studies in over thirty specialized fields and nine degrees. MBU's education and fine arts programs are nationally known in addition to business, religion, administration of justice, and more. MBU is one of the fastest growing higher education institutions in Missouri with an enrollment of over 4,500 students at five locations in the bi-state region — West County, Lincoln County, Jefferson County, Franklin County and the new Illinois extension at Lewis and Clark Community College.
